Core Pesticide Classifications

Pesticides are classified based on their target organisms and chemical composition:

  • Insecticides: Control insects and related arthropods
  • Herbicides: Control unwanted plants and weeds
  • Fungicides: Control fungal diseases
  • Rodenticides: Control rodents and other small mammals
  • Nematicides: Control nematodes (roundworms)
  • Molluscicides: Control slugs and snails

Key Safety Terms

Safety terminology is critical for protecting yourself, others, and the environment:

  • LD50: Lethal dose that kills 50% of test animals (lower = more toxic)
  • LC50: Lethal concentration in air that kills 50% of test animals
  • Signal Word: DANGER, WARNING, or CAUTION indicating toxicity level
  • REI (Restricted Entry Interval): Time after application when entry is prohibited
  • PHI (Pre-Harvest Interval): Minimum time between application and harvest
  • PPE (Personal Protective Equipment): Safety gear required during application

Application Terminology

Understanding application terms helps ensure proper pesticide use:

  • Active Ingredient: The chemical that actually controls the pest
  • Inert Ingredient: Non-active components (carriers, solvents, etc.)
  • Formulation: How the pesticide is prepared (liquid, granular, dust, etc.)
  • Dilution: Mixing pesticide with water or other carriers
  • Calibration: Adjusting equipment to apply correct amount
  • Drift: Unintended movement of pesticide to non-target areas

Environmental Terms

Environmental considerations are essential for responsible pesticide use:

  • Persistence: How long pesticide remains active in environment
  • Bioaccumulation: Buildup of pesticide in organisms over time
  • Biomagnification: Increasing concentration up the food chain
  • Leaching: Movement of pesticide through soil with water
  • Runoff: Movement of pesticide over land surface
  • Volatilization: Conversion of pesticide to gas form
